Daniel Craig’s Benoit Blanc returns to solve another mystery in new trailer for Knives Out sequel Glass Onion

After concluding his iconic work as James Bond in last year’s No Time to Die, Daniel Craig is back to solving cases in the highly-anticipated follow-up to Knives Out.

The comedic mystery from Rian Johnson was an unexpected hit with critics and audiences upon its release in 2019. Unsurprisingly, a sequel is due to arrive on Netflix next month, with Craig reprising his role as Kentucky detective Benoit Blanc.

Entitled Glass Onion, the film’s official trailer has landed and promises more witty antics involving Blanc and his new group of suspects.

Written and directed by Johnson, the plot sees Blanc travel to Greece in order to investigate another murder that has taken place on an island owned by a tech billionaire.

As expected, the film welcomes a new supporting cast that includes Edward Norton (Fight Club, Birdman), Janelle Monáe (Hidden Figures, Harriet), Kathryn Hahn (Bad Moms, Wandavision), Leslie Odom Jr. (Hamilton, One Night in Miami), Jessica Henwick (Game of Thrones, The Matrix Resurrections), Madelyn Cline (Stranger Things, Outer Banks), Kate Hudson (Almost Famous, Deepwater Horizon), and Dave Bautista (Guardians of the Galaxy series, Spectre).

Glass Onion will be released in cinemas on 23 November and will then stream on Netflix from 23 December.
